Great looking burb, Can I get a little information on the rear tranny mount, Did you build it your self? And how do you plan to run the exhaust?

thanks crx150zc the cross member is a classic performance unit I will measure the bend,you set the ends and you can weld them down or bolt them,then the two ends can be bolted to the frame,mine are bolted to the frame I will post a pick of some close up shots,my plan for the exhaust will run under the trans cross member and back,then I will run them up behind the rear cross member into some mufflers and dump in front of the rear end.but im looking for suggestions

Looks great so far, I did have a quick question, the jeep tank seems to be a good fit and size I want to use in my 66 c10 build, did you use the chevy fuel pump assembly or the jeeps, I am trying to build on a budget and want to find a small tank that fits in the frame and will use the chevy pump and sending unit I all ready have.

hi crx150zc the tank and pump and tank are both jeep, but im sure some chevy fuel injection pumps are the same size,but the stock chevy sender will not work.the pump size is 3-1/2 i dont know the pressure output on the jeep pump,but im not that concerned about it i work for ford and we have plenty of pump motors that will push enough pressure to run the chevy engine,if you need more pictures or have any questions just yell thanks,by the way the jeep tanks are cheap and ebay has them
